Why is the GS1920-24HPv2 Fan Speed Constantly High?
Question: The fan on my GS1920-24HPv2 switch is running at full speed (around 9,000 RPM) continuously, creating a loud noise. Temperatures are normal, and the Smart Fan feature is not regulating the fan speed as expected. What should I do?
Solution:
Based on the case description and technical assessment:
- The issue of fans running at full speed consistently might be caused by a hardware fault or firmware-related problem.
- Ensure the device's firmware version is up to date. If the firmware version differs from the one reporting the error, reinstall the latest firmware and capture the tech-support logs once again.
- Check the operating environment of your device for suitable conditions. For example, if the device is mounted in a cabinet, ensure proper ventilation is in place.
If the issue persists after these steps, as confirmed in this case, it seems to be a hardware malfunction. It is recommended to start an RMA (Return Merchandise Authorization) process for the device.
